Glucose post fasting and meal stimulation panel - Serum or Plasma

Definition

This test is a set of timed glucose measurements in response to a mixed meal after fasting overnight. Glucose levels are taken pre and post stimulus. Testing is performed to evaluate glucose response in individuals with insulin deficiency and assess the extent of insulin deficiency and response of beta cells.

What is LOINC?

LOINC (Logical Observation Identifiers Names and Codes) is a universal standard for identifying laboratory and clinical observations. It is maintained by the Regenstrief Institute and used worldwide for health data exchange.
